Precision and Complexity in Turbocharger Turbine Wheels through Investment Casting

Investment casting enables the production of turbocharger turbine wheels that feature exceptional precision and intricate designs. This process allows for detailed replication of complex geometries, which are essential for optimal turbine performance.

The technique’s inherent accuracy ensures tight dimensional control, reducing the need for extensive post-processing. Consequently, manufacturers can reliably produce turbine wheels with consistent quality, crucial for maintaining turbine efficiency.

Furthermore, investment casting facilitates the creation of complex internal structures, such as cooling passages and flow channels. These internal features are vital for heat management and performance under high thermal stresses, exemplifying the advantages of investment casting in turbocharger manufacturing.

Compatibility with high-performance alloys for durability

Investment casting is highly compatible with high-performance alloys used in turbocharger manufacturing, especially due to its ability to produce precise and complex geometries. These alloys, such as Inconel or titanium, are essential for durability under extreme conditions.

See also  Advanced Heat Treatment Processes for Enhancing Turbine Wheel Performance

The process ensures minimal material wastage, allowing manufacturers to utilize expensive, specialized alloys efficiently. This not only reduces overall costs but also supports the use of advanced materials that enhance component longevity.

Furthermore, investment casting provides excellent control over the final product’s microstructure, resulting in improved mechanical properties. These include superior creep resistance and fatigue strength, which are critical for turbocharger turbine wheels operating under high temperatures and stresses.

Reducing Manufacturing Waste and Cost Efficiency

Investment casting significantly reduces manufacturing waste, offering a more efficient metal production process. Precise mold design minimizes material excess, directly decreasing scrap and off-cuts associated with traditional manufacturing methods.

A notable advantage of investment casting in turbocharger manufacturing is enhanced cost efficiency. The process allows for near-net-shape production, reducing the need for extensive machining and finishing, which lowers labor and tooling costs.

The process also promotes resource conservation through reusable patterns and molds, further decreasing material expenses. This sustainable approach not only reduces waste but also aligns with environmentally conscious manufacturing practices, leading to long-term cost savings.
